aim to point something at a thing that you want to hit.
count to give each thing in a group a number to learn how many there are.
goal a result or end that a person wants and works for; aim or purpose.
heavy having much weight.
hiss to make a sound as if holding an "s" for a long time.
mayor the head of government in a village, town, or city.
musical good at or fond of music.
polite showing good manners.
remember to bring into your mind from your memory.
rotten bad or spoiled; no longer able to be eaten.
shower a period of rain that lasts a short time.
switch to change; shift.
tack a short pin with a flat, wide head.
terrify to fill with great fear or terror; scare.
trace a very small amount of something.
